Tianjin vs Seoul Air Quality Analysis

Based on the latest measurements, Seoul has an AQI of 137 compared to Tianjin's AQI of 82. The World Health Organization (WHO) recommends annual PM2.5 levels below 15 µg/m³ and 24-hour levels below 45 µg/m³.

Current PM2.5 levels exceed the EPA "Moderate" threshold of 35.4 µg/m³. People with respiratory conditions, children, and the elderly should consider reducing prolonged outdoor exposure.
